WebOct 19, 2024 · While red blood cell folate levels have been used in the past as a surrogate for tissue folate levels or a marker for folate status over the lifetime of red blood cells, the result of this testing does not, in general, add to the clinical diagnosis or therapeutic plan. (3) Low serum folate levels may be seen in the absence of deficiency, and normal levels may be seen in patients with macrocytic anemia, dementia, neuropsychiatric disorders, and pregnancy disorders. Results below 4 mcg/L are suggestive of folate deficiency. stronger day by dayWebBook lab tests online at 1mglabs & get free home sample pick up.
